4. Key elements of on-site SEO and how to optimize them

 

When it comes to boosting your rankings in search engine results, both on-site SEO and off-site SEO play crucial roles. In this section, we will focus on the key elements of on-site SEO and provide you with actionable tips on how to optimize them.

1. Keywords: Start by conducting thorough keyword research to identify the terms and phrases your target audience is searching for. Once you have a list of relevant keywords, strategically incorporate them into your website’s content, including page titles, headings, URLs, meta descriptions, and throughout the body text. However, make sure to use keywords naturally and avoid keyword stuffing, as it can harm your rankings.

2. Content Optimization: High-quality, informative, and engaging content is not only valuable to your audience but also to search engines. Optimize your content by ensuring it is well-structured with proper headings, subheadings, and paragraphs. Include relevant keywords in your content, but again, focus on providing value to your readers. Additionally, optimize your images by using descriptive filenames and alt tags.

3. URL Structure: Your website’s URLs should be clean, concise, and descriptive. Use relevant keywords in your URLs to help search engines understand the content of your pages. Avoid using long strings of numbers or irrelevant characters in your URLs, as they can confuse both search engines and users.

4. Page Speed: Website loading speed is a critical factor in user experience and SEO. Optimize your website’s performance by compressing images, minifying CSS and JavaScript files, and leveraging browser caching. Using a content delivery network (CDN) can also help improve your website’s loading speed.

5. Mobile Optimization: With the increasing number of mobile users, having a mobile-friendly website is essential for SEO. Ensure your website is responsive and adapts well to different screen sizes. Optimize your mobile site’s speed, readability, and usability to provide a seamless browsing experience for mobile users.

7. The impact of backlinks on off-site SEO

 

When it comes to off-site SEO, one factor that plays a crucial role in boosting your rankings is the impact of backlinks. Backlinks are essentially links from other websites that point back to your website. Think of them as votes of confidence from other websites vouching for the quality and relevance of your content.

Search engines like Google consider backlinks as a strong indicator of a website’s authority and credibility. The more high-quality backlinks you have pointing to your website, the more likely it is to rank higher in search engine results.

However, it’s important to note that not all backlinks are created equal. Search engines not only consider the number of backlinks but also the quality and relevance of those links. A backlink from a reputable and authoritative website in your niche carries more weight than multiple backlinks from low-quality or irrelevant websites.

Building a strong backlink profile requires a strategic approach. It involves outreach, networking, and creating valuable content that naturally attracts backlinks from other websites. This could include guest blogging, collaborating with influencers or industry experts, and participating in relevant online communities.

While backlinks are an important aspect of off-site SEO, it’s crucial to maintain a balance between quantity and quality. Focus on acquiring high-quality backlinks from authoritative sources that are relevant to your industry. This will not only improve your search engine rankings but also enhance your website’s reputation and visibility within your target audience.

8. How to build high-quality backlinks for better rankings

 

Building high-quality backlinks is a crucial aspect of off-site SEO that can significantly boost your rankings in search engine results. Backlinks are essentially links from other websites that point back to your own website. However, not all backlinks are created equal, and it’s important to focus on quality rather than quantity.

One effective way to build high-quality backlinks is through outreach and relationship building. Reach out to influential bloggers, industry experts, or related websites within your niche and offer them valuable content or resources that they can link back to. This could include guest posting on their blog, providing an expert opinion for an article, or offering to collaborate on a project.

Another strategy is to leverage social media platforms to build backlinks. Share your content on popular social media channels, engage with your audience, and encourage them to share and link back to your website. Additionally, participating in relevant online communities and forums can also help you establish your expertise and credibility, leading to natural backlinks from other members.

Creating high-quality and shareable content is key to attracting backlinks organically. Develop informative blog posts, in-depth guides, infographics, or videos that provide value to your target audience. When others find your content useful, they are more likely to link to it from their own websites.

Lastly, monitoring and disavowing low-quality or spammy backlinks is an important part of maintaining a healthy backlink profile. Use tools like Google Search Console to regularly analyze your backlinks and disavow any that may have a negative impact on your rankings.

What Is a Drip Campaign and How Does It Work?

What Is a Drip Campaign and How Does It Work?

Many people wonder what a drip campaign is and how it works. This article will explain all about this method of marketing, as well as give some examples of when you would want to use this strategy.

First, what is a drip campaign? A drip campaign is a series of emails that you send out to your list over time. Each email has a specific topic and goal. The goal of each email is to get your subscribers to take action. You can either use an autoresponder or have a web page for this. If you are using a web page, you can track your conversions by having a link in the email that leads to the page.

Some examples of drip campaigns include:
